Enterprises are overpaying for simple AI queries — Snowflake's gateway now auto-routes to cut costs up to 3x

Enterprise teams running AI agents at scale are finding that a single model handles every task poorly — either the model is too expensive for simple questions or not capable enough for hard ones. Model routing, which picks the right model for each task automatically, is becoming the fix. Snowflake’s Cortex AI Gateway now offers dynamic model routing to address that: enterprises can select “auto” instead of a fixed model, and the system routes each task to whichever model offers the best combination of quality and cost. Snowflake said the capability can cut token costs by as much as 3x on some workloads — a figure from the company’s own internal testing — after finding that simple questions were often handled by its most capable model, making responses more expensive and slower than necessary.
